Who are we?
Gartner delivers actionable, objective insight to executives and their teams. Our expert guidance and tools enable faster, smarter decisions and stronger performance on an organization’s mission-critical priorities. We’ve grown exponentially since our founding in 1979 and we're proud to have over 19,500 associates globally that support over 15,000 client enterprises in more than 100 countries.
